Windy in Scotts Valley
Today will be plenty of sun; windy with the temperature nearing the record high of 85 set in 1978. The high will be 86 with a low of 50. Wear your sunblock — the UV index is extreme (11/11).

Roadwork is affecting traffic in the region
- There is a one-way traffic closure on Highway 9 at Cascade Avenue in Brookdale because of ongoing work. The closure is expected to end on Aug. 31.
Restaurant inspections
County officials regularly inspect food facilities to ensure compliance with state laws. Here, Lookout Santa Cruz reports both those who have passed the inspections and those that the county deems to have a “major” issue. The county’s full ongoing report can be accessed here.
- Wylder Space Inc at 1700 Green Hills Dr., Scotts Valley, passed a county health inspection on May 15 with no critical issues.
